How far is Qian Gorlos Mongol Autonomous County from Nakashibetsu?

The distance between Nakashibetsu (Nakashibetsu Airport) and Qian Gorlos Mongol Autonomous County (Songyuan Chaganhu Airport) is 1014 miles / 1633 kilometers / 881 nautical miles.

The driving distance from Nakashibetsu (SHB) to Qian Gorlos Mongol Autonomous County (YSQ) is 2681 miles / 4315 kilometers, and travel time by car is about 65 hours 44 minutes.

Distance from Nakashibetsu to Qian Gorlos Mongol Autonomous County

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Nakashibetsu to Qian Gorlos Mongol Autonomous County.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 1014.411 miles
  • 1632.536 kilometers
  • 881.499 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 1011.654 miles
  • 1628.100 kilometers
  • 879.104 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
